Overview
New York, NY – January 9, 2025 – The global toluene market is projected to grow from USD 24.8 billion in 2023 to USD 43.2 billion by 2033, with an annual growth rate of 5.7%. Toluene is widely used in making paints, coatings, and adhesives, and as a solvent in chemical processes.
Several factors are driving this growth. The expanding construction and automotive industries are increasing the demand for paints and coatings, which use toluene. Additionally, the chemical industry’s growth boosts the need for toluene as a solvent and in producing other chemicals. Technological advancements have also improved toluene production efficiency, supporting market expansion.
However, the market faces challenges. Environmental and health concerns about toluene exposure have led to stricter regulations, potentially limiting its use. Fluctuating crude oil prices, which affect toluene production costs, add another layer of uncertainty. Moreover, the rise of green solvents presents competition, as industries seek more environmentally friendly alternatives.
Recent developments in the industry include the adoption of advanced extraction technologies to enhance production efficiency. For instance, sulfolane has been used as a solvent in aromatic extraction to produce high-purity toluene and benzene from aromatic-rich feedstocks.

Key Market Segments
In 2023, the Toluene Market was predominantly led by Benzene & Xylene, accounting for over 43.4% of the market share. Their extensive use in producing plastics, synthetic fibers, and resins, vital to the automotive, construction, and textiles industries, underscores their market significance.
Toluene Diisocyanates (TDI), crucial for manufacturing polyurethane foams found in furniture, bedding, and car seats, are propelled by rising living standards in developing regions. Trinitrotoluene (TNT), though a smaller segment, plays a vital role in military and industrial explosives, with demand influenced by military expenditure and mining operations.
In 2023, Reformate Processes dominated the Toluene Market, claiming over 68.4% of the market share. This method, which converts naphtha through catalytic reforming, efficiently produces high-purity toluene and other essential aromatics like benzene and xylene, proving indispensable in petroleum refineries for large-scale aromatic production.
Pygas Processes, extracting toluene from naphtha cracking by-products during ethylene production, are crucial for enhancing resource efficiency in petrochemical operations. Coke/coal Processes, which generate toluene from coal tar, are less common due to environmental concerns but remain important in coal-reliant regions.
Styrene Processes, yielding toluene as a byproduct of ethylbenzene dealkylation, support industries producing polystyrene and related derivatives.
In 2023, Solvents led the Toluene Market with a 36.7% share, favored for their role in dissolving substances in paints, coatings, adhesives, and inks. Toluene’s rapid evaporation and residue-free drying make it ideal for these uses.
Fuel Additives are another significant segment, where toluene boosts octane ratings and reduces engine knock, crucial for improving fuel efficiency and performance in automotive and aviation fuels. In chemical Manufacturing, toluene is a key precursor to benzene and xylene, vital for producing a broad array of chemicals and materials.
The Plastics & Polymers sector uses toluene primarily as a solvent and processing aid in polyurethane production, enhancing product properties and performance. Additionally, in the Explosives segment, toluene is used to manufacture trinitrotoluene (TNT), widely used for its potent explosive capabilities and stability in military and industrial settings.
In 2023, Paints & Coatings dominated the Toluene Market with a 29.4% share, utilizing toluene extensively as a solvent to dissolve pigments and binders for smooth applications and durable finishes. Its quick evaporation rate accelerates drying, making it suitable for both industrial and home uses.
The Oil & Gas industry uses toluene as an octane enhancer in fuels, improving engine performance and efficiency. In Building & Construction, toluene is key in producing adhesives and sealants, essential for material bonding and structural integrity.
The Automotive sector employs toluene in fuel additives, paints, and adhesives, leveraging its properties to boost vehicle performance and appearance. Pharmaceuticals and Consumer Goods sectors also rely on toluene for its solvent capabilities in drug manufacturing and consumer products like nail polish removers and glues, benefiting from its strong solvency and rapid evaporation.
Top Use Cases of Toluene Market
Industrial Solvent: Toluene is widely used as a solvent in the manufacturing of paints, coatings, adhesives, and inks. Its ability to dissolve other substances makes it essential for these applications.
Fuel Additive: Toluene is added to gasoline to improve octane ratings and reduce engine knocking, enhancing fuel performance and efficiency. This application is particularly valuable in the automotive and aviation sectors.
Chemical Synthesis: Toluene is a precursor in the synthesis of benzene and xylene, which are critical for producing a variety of chemicals. This makes toluene a foundational material in the petrochemical industry.
Nail Polish and Cosmetics: Toluene is used in personal care products such as nail polish, which helps improve the smoothness and durability of the finish.
Safety and Health Practices: Due to its potent chemical properties, handling toluene requires specific safety measures to prevent health hazards such as respiratory and nervous system effects, and skin irritation. Workers are advised to use protective gear and ensure proper ventilation when handling toluene to mitigate these risks.
Regional Analysis
In the Toluene market, the Asia Pacific region stands out with a commanding 42.5% market share, projected to reach a valuation of USD 8.756 billion by the end of the forecast period. This growth is driven by robust demand in key sectors like paints and coatings, pharmaceuticals, and petrochemicals.
Leading economies such as China, India, Japan, and South Korea are spearheading this growth with significant increases in Toluene consumption, bolstered by advanced manufacturing practices and export-oriented strategies.
In North America, the Toluene market is expanding steadily, supported by rising demand in the production of solvents, explosives, and synthetic fibers, along with a strong manufacturing base and chemical processing advancements.
